Output 3e324e7d01d3fd6f0eaee0c9781559f19a5bfd7cb07f37d03928152bdeba2e74:66

value
1185340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e1ef93de177a6600fe92b7c462341e29f7976e OP_EQUAL
address
3HizqQriUXMkBwNLdaoCxwiFLPTbfb6Q8H
transaction
3e324e7d01d3fd6f0eaee0c9781559f19a5bfd7cb07f37d03928152bdeba2e74
spent
true